Transaction 43568f52195ea7523a7bf8d7c8137888f680c9e9194f4a23a151b24e5510dcf3

1 Input
2 Outputs
  • 43568f52195ea7523a7bf8d7c8137888f680c9e9194f4a23a151b24e5510dcf3:0
  • value  61125829
    address  1D7akZBDbR2L852EywC6sboX752KygTvYs
  • 43568f52195ea7523a7bf8d7c8137888f680c9e9194f4a23a151b24e5510dcf3:1
  • value  61065812
    address  1LkGKUavbJ28LPobWrJN5HUGZm6rpCwjqs